What is a hydronic heat loss calculator, and how does it work? In simple terms, this tool is used to determine how much heat a building or space is losing through its walls, windows, doors, roof, and other potential sources of heat leakage. By inputting specific information about the dimensions, materials, and construction of a building, the calculator can provide an estimate of the heat loss in BTUs per hour. This information is crucial for sizing heating systems correctly and ensuring that they are operating efficiently.
There are several factors that can contribute to heat loss in a building. Inadequate insulation, drafts, poorly sealed windows and doors, and outdated heating equipment are just a few examples. By using a hydronic heat loss calculator, you can pinpoint these areas of inefficiency and take steps to address them. This not only results in a more comfortable living or working environment but also helps to reduce energy consumption and lower heating costs.
So, how can you use a hydronic heat loss calculator effectively? The first step is to collect accurate information about the building in question. This includes details such as the square footage, ceiling height, number of windows and doors, insulation levels, and the type of heating system currently in use. Once you have gathered this data, you can input it into the calculator and receive a report detailing the heat loss in your building.
From there, you can use this information to make informed decisions about how to improve energy efficiency. For example, if the calculator shows that a significant amount of heat is being lost through poorly insulated walls, you may choose to invest in additional insulation or weatherstripping. If outdated windows are the primary source of heat leakage, you could consider upgrading to energy-efficient windows or adding storm windows for extra protection.
In addition to helping you identify areas of heat loss, a hydronic heat loss calculator can also assist you in determining the appropriate size and capacity for a new heating system. By accurately estimating the heat loss in your building, you can avoid oversizing or undersizing your equipment, both of which can lead to inefficiency and unnecessary expenses. This ensures that your heating system is operating at peak performance and providing the necessary comfort without wasting energy.
